Comprehending Interstitial Lung Disease

Interstitial lung disease is a group of lung disorders that impact the interstitium, the tissue and space around the air sacs (alveoli) in the lungs. The interstitium is accountable for supporting the alveoli and helping with the exchange of oxygen and co2. When this tissue ends up being inflamed or scarred, it can lead to a variety of signs and problems.

Types of ILD:

  • Idiopathic Pulmonary Fibrosis (IPF): A progressive and typically deadly form of ILD with no recognized cause.
  • Hypersensitivity Pneumonitis: An allergy to breathed in organic dusts or chemicals.
  • Sarcoidosis: An inflammatory disease that can impact multiple organs, however mainly the lungs.
  • Occupational ILD: Caused by prolonged exposure to certain occupational dangers, such as silica, asbestos, and coal dust.

The Railroad Industry and ILD

Railroad employees are at a higher risk of establishing ILD due to their extended direct exposure to different ecological and occupational risks. Some of the essential elements consist of:

  1. Dust and Particulate Matter:

    • Coal Dust: Workers in coal-fired locomotives are exposed to coal dust, which can trigger chronic lung irritation and swelling.
    • Diesel Exhaust: Diesel engines emit fine particulate matter and toxic gases, consisting of nitrogen dioxide and sulfur dioxide, which can damage the lungs in time.
    • Asbestos: Older railroad vehicles and structures may include asbestos, a recognized carcinogen that can trigger lung cancer and asbestosis.
  2. Chemical Exposures:

    • Solvents and Cleaners: Railroad workers typically utilize solvents and cleaning representatives that can launch unstable organic compounds (VOCs) and other hazardous chemicals.
    • Lubes and Greases: These can contain hazardous compounds that, when breathed in, can cause breathing concerns.

Symptoms and Diagnosis

The signs of ILD can vary depending on the type and seriousness of the illness. Typical signs consist of:

  • Shortness of Breath: Especially throughout physical activity.
  • Dry Cough: Persistent and often ineffective.
  • Fatigue: Generalized fatigue and absence of energy.
  • Chest Pain: Often referred to as a dull ache or sharp pain.
  • Weight Loss: Unintentional and typically rapid.

Diagnosis:

  • Physical Examination: A healthcare supplier will listen to the lungs and look for indications of respiratory distress.
  • Imaging Tests: Chest X-rays and CT scans can help envision lung damage and swelling.
  • Pulmonary Function Tests: These tests measure lung capacity and the capability to exchange oxygen and co2.
  • Biopsy: In some cases, a lung biopsy might be required to verify the medical diagnosis.

Treatment and Management

While there is no remedy for ILD, a number of treatment alternatives can help manage symptoms and slow the development of the illness:

  1. Medications:

    • Anti-inflammatory Drugs: Corticosteroids can minimize inflammation in the lungs.
    • Antifibrotic Drugs: Medications like pirfenidone and nintedanib can slow the scarring procedure.
    • Oxygen Therapy: Supplemental oxygen can enhance breathing and minimize shortness of breath.
  2. Way of life Changes:

    • Smoking Cessation: Quitting cigarette smoking is vital for avoiding further lung damage.
    • Workout: Regular, low-impact workout can improve lung function and general health.
    • Diet plan: A balanced diet plan abundant in anti-oxidants and anti-inflammatory foods can support lung health.
  3. Supportive Care:

    • Pulmonary Rehabilitation: Programs that combine exercise, education, and assistance to enhance quality of life.
    • Support system: Connecting with others who have ILD can provide emotional assistance and useful recommendations.

Preventive Measures

Avoiding ILD in railroad employees includes a multi-faceted technique that consists of both specific and organizational efforts:

  1. Personal Protective Equipment (PPE):

    • Respirators: Wearing N95 respirators can reduce exposure to dust and particle matter.
    • Gloves and Goggles: Protecting the skin and eyes from chemical direct exposures.
  2. Work environment Safety:

    • Ventilation: Ensuring proper ventilation in workspace to lower the concentration of harmful compounds.
    • Regular Maintenance: Keeping equipment and machinery in excellent working order to minimize emissions.
    • Training: Providing employees with training on the appropriate usage of PPE and safe work practices.
  3. Health Monitoring:

    • Regular Check-ups: Scheduling routine medical check-ups to keep an eye on lung health.
    • Evaluating Programs: Implementing screening programs to identify early indications of ILD.
